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[openapi] Adopt enum-driven visibility #5120

Open
witemple-msft opened this issue Nov 14, 2024 · 4 comments · May be fixed by #5416
Open

[openapi] Adopt enum-driven visibility #5120

witemple-msft opened this issue Nov 14, 2024 · 4 comments · May be fixed by #5416
Assignees
Labels
emitter:openapi3 Issues for @typespec/openapi3 emitter feature New feature or request needs-area triaged:core

Comments

@witemple-msft
Copy link
Member

This is a tracking issue for the OpenAPI library to adopt enum-driven visibility analysis APIs and implement any enhancements to the core typespec libraries that are required to support OpenAPI's use case.

See #4825

@markcowl
Copy link
Contributor

est: 8

@markcowl markcowl added emitter:openapi3 Issues for @typespec/openapi3 emitter feature New feature or request labels Nov 18, 2024
@wanlwanl wanlwanl self-assigned this Dec 5, 2024
@wanlwanl
Copy link
Member

Wait for: #5416

@witemple-msft
Copy link
Member Author

Hey @wanlwanl, I ended up taking this as part of the related issue for the HTTP core. There won't be anything left to do here after #5416 is merged, as OpenAPI doesn't do much with visibility outside of what the HTTP core does for it.

@wanlwanl
Copy link
Member

Great! Thanks for the reminder.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
emitter:openapi3 Issues for @typespec/openapi3 emitter feature New feature or request needs-area triaged:core
Projects
None yet
Development

Successfully merging a pull request may close this issue.

3 participants